We’ve been by lots in the previous couple of years, like COVID, inflation, pure disasters, struggle and extra. All of them have had an influence on the worldwide financial system.

Mix that with the surge in client demand, scarcity of labor and provide chain points. And it’s straightforward to know that manufacturing enterprises proceed see the challenges even to today, in 2023, stated Shilpa Prasad, director of latest ventures at LG, in a session on the Remodel 2023 occasion this week.

In a fireplace chat with Sokwoo Rhee, company senior vp of innovation at LG Electronics and head of the LG NOVA incubator, Prasad addressed the problem of utilizing new applied sciences and changing them into alternatives to alter the best way we work in our day by day lives.

LG NOVA is a North American innovation arm for LG Electronics, which sells 20 million units a yr of all types. And total, LG is a $70 billion producer, one of many largest on this planet, with 128 factories and 85,000 individuals working at them. These factories have already got robotics and automation, and the corporate is evaluating how synthetic intelligence can additional assist it.

Whereas the corporate has to take a look at merchandise and processes in these factories, it additionally has to place the individuals within the workforce and people it’s hiring entrance and middle, Prasad stated.

“We’re continuously how expertise can play an essential position in addressing this and notably how we will apply generative AI,” she stated.

In 2017, LG Electronics launched the Q platform, which makes use of laptop imaginative and prescient and AI to detect defects in merchandise. It helps the corporate meet its key efficiency indicators on manufacturing, together with at a manufacturing facility in Clarksville, Tennessee. Robots can deal with a whole lot of automated duties effectively on the meeting line. And LG continues to leverage AI for operations to be extra environment friendly and to check selections at every step of the best way, Rhee stated.

In the case of the workforce, with the ability to do extra is hard. The U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ics studies 10,000 persons are reaching the age of 65 daily. The child boomers are heading towards retirement, and by 2030, all child boomers may have reached 65. That’s going to create a niche within the workforce, particularly on the manufacturing facility ground, as individuals who have abilities will retire. How will the brand new workforce discover ways to keep on the duties?

“The office itself is a brand new technology,” Prasad stated. “They’re GenZers. They’re anticipating new expertise to truly assist tackle this hole somewhat than doing issues the outdated, which was standing subsequent to one another and studying this new talent.”
